Discover science and technology through hands-on crafts together as a family—every second Saturday!
Saturday Create is a free family program offering hands-on activities with robots, circuits, 3D printing, coding, science experiments, and more! These sessions are perfect for young minds and budding creators, and encourage practical, playful learning.
Designed for one child working alongside a parent, guardian, or grandparent, Saturday Create supports STEM learning through creativity, exploration, and shared discovery.
Important to know:
• These activities are suitable for families with children aged 8–12 years. We design the learning experience of our workshops very carefully, so it is important for the enjoyment and safety of all participants that your child is within the age range, otherwise, they will not be permitted into the event.
• An adult must accompany each child during the session.
